Summary of Functions

Responsible for scheduling, coordinating, and supervising of craft employees; material coordination; upholding and enforcing safety and policies and procedures.

Responsible for the coordination and support of the subcontractor's field operations.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Embrace Forgen's Core Values in all aspects of the job.
  • Perform the roles and responsibilities for Superintendent as listed on the Accountability Chart.
  • Organize and plan the day-to-day field activities.
  • Supervise work performance and productivity of craft employees and subcontractors to ensure project rules, procedures, specifications, safety requirements, etc. are followed.
  • Assist with selection and hiring of project craft personnel.
  • Maintain daily reports such as timecards, field reports, schedule updates and email correspondence. Ensure that all daily field tracking reports are accurate.
  • Assist in planning work schedule, determining manpower levels, material quantities, equipment requirements, etc. at least two weeks in advance.
  • Ability to review and use project schedules to plan and direct field activities.
  • Ability to recognize potential changes in scope or conditions.
  • Enforce and adhere to the Company's policies and procedures.
  • Promote and support a positive Incident and Injury Free Safety Performance.
  • Enforce and report all possible or perceived violations of local, state, or federal regulations or permits.
  • Responsible for the safe and profitable operation, maintenance, and reporting of all assigned project equipment.
  • Assist in training and mentoring project personnel to enhance the company and client goals.
  • Recognize and assist in all company's bidding opportunities to include sites visits, proposal writing, estimating, and scheduling.
  • Perform additional assignments as directed.

Experience / Education

  • Ten plus years in Environmental Remediation, Heavy Civil, Deep Foundations, and / or Geotechnical field. Deep Foundations is preferred.
  • Valid Driver's License and ability to drive on behalf of company business.
  • The following safety training is preferred, but not mandatory. Company will provide additional training, as necessary.
  • 40-Hour HAZWOPER Training
  • Competent Person Safety Training
  • 8-Hour Supervisory Training
  • 30-Hour OSHA Construction Safety Training
  • First Aid and CPR
